What Is Life Coaching?
Life coaching is a collaborative process between a coach and a client, focused on achieving specific goals, overcoming obstacles, and improving overall life satisfaction. Unlike therapy, which often addresses past experiences, coaching is future-focused and action-oriented.
The Role of a Life Coach
A life coach acts as a facilitator, mentor, and accountability partner. They ask thought-provoking questions, provide practical tools, and help you clarify your vision. Step 1: Initial Consultation
The first step is usually a consultation to discuss your needs and assess compatibility with the coach. During this session:
- You share your goals and challenges
- The coach explains their approach
- Session frequency and duration are agreed upon
This session sets the stage for a productive coaching relationship.
Step 2: Goal Setting
Goal setting is central to life coaching. Coaches guide clients to establish clear, measurable, and realistic objectives. Many use the SMART framework —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ound — to ensure goals are actionable. Coaching Sessions: Structure and Approach
Once goals are set, regular coaching sessions begin. Each session is designed to explore progress, provide guidance, and create actionable plans.
Exploration and Reflection
During sessions, clients discuss achievements, challenges, and experiences. Reflecting on these areas allows deeper insights and helps refine strategies.
Action Planning
Coaches assist in developing actionable steps to move closer to your goals. This may involve exercises, practices, or tools tailored to your unique needs.
Accountability and Support

Techniques and Tools Used in Coaching
Life coaches use various techniques to facilitate growth and transformation:
- Visualization exercises to strengthen focus and motivation
- Mindfulness practices to manage stress
- Strengths assessments to identify key skills
- Time management strategies to enhance productivity
